Galway audiences will recall MfG’s 2022 Midwinter Festival dedicated to the Dublin composer Sir Charles Villiers Stanford and his extraordinary legacy as composer and professor of composition. This year we mark the centenary of the composer’s death with a concert dedicated to music by the composers who influenced him (Brahms and Schumann), the composers who followed him (Rebecca Clarke and Muriel Herbert) and music by Stanford himself.
